Job description / Role Job Type Full Time Job Location Ras Al Khaimah, UAE Nationality Any Nationality Salary Not Specified Gender Not Specified Arabic Fluency Not Specified Job Function Healthcare Company Industry Healthcare, Pharmaceuticals & Medical Services Job description A leading dental healthcare center in the UAE is seeking an experienced consultant dermatologist (Australian board certified) to join its multidisciplinary team. The successful candidate will provide comprehensive medical, surgical, and aesthetic dermatology services while delivering exceptional patient care in accordance with international clinical standards and UAE healthcare regulations. The consultant will diagnose and treat a wide range of skin, hair, and nail disorders and perform advanced cosmetic dermatology procedures using state-of-the-art technologies. Working collaboratively with dental, cosmetic, and allied healthcare professionals, the consultant will contribute to the center's reputation for excellence in patient care and clinical outcomes. Requirements Diagnose and manage acute and chronic dermatological conditions affecting the skin, hair, and nails. Perform comprehensive dermatological assessments and develop individualized treatment plans. Provide consultations for medical, cosmetic, and preventive dermatology. Perform advanced aesthetic procedures including Botox, dermal fillers, skin boosters, PRP therapy, chemical peels, microneedling, laser treatments, and scar revision. Diagnose and manage eczema, psoriasis, acne, rosacea, pigmentary disorders, skin infections, autoimmune skin diseases, and allergic skin conditions. Conduct dermatoscopic examinations and early detection of skin cancers. Perform minor dermatological surgical procedures including skin biopsies, excisions, cryotherapy, electrocautery, and removal of benign skin lesions. Counsel patients regarding skincare, cosmetic procedures, anti-aging treatments, and preventive dermatology. Collaborate closely with cosmetic dentists, oral and maxillofacial specialists, plastic surgeons, and aesthetic practitioners when multidisciplinary care is required. Maintain accurate electronic medical records and clinical documentation. Participate in quality improvement initiatives, clinical audits, and continuing medical education activities.
